Overview

Dive into the world of IoT hacking with this introductory talk by Andrew Tierney, lead of the hardware team at Pen Test Partners. Learn essential techniques for getting started in hardware hacking and discovering vulnerabilities in Internet of Things devices. Explore methods for unpacking firmware and locating serial consoles on various IoT products. Gain insights from Tierney's extensive experience in reverse engineering, vulnerability research, and securing non-standard computing systems including IoT devices, phones, cars, ships, planes, and industrial control systems. Discover how this knowledge is applied both offensively to find vulnerabilities and defensively to advise companies on building secure products. Understand the importance of physical security, defense-in-depth strategies, and lifecycle security for connected platforms. Hear about real-world examples of hardware vulnerabilities, from seemingly harmless Bluetooth-enabled dolls to severe security flaws in child-tracking watch networks affecting millions of devices. This 27-minute talk, presented at the 44CON Information Security Conference on September 24, 2021, offers a valuable introduction to the exciting and impactful field of IoT security.
